Migrating to the Cloud

As you are probably aware, a Cloud is an environment containing storage capacity and compute resources that reside over a network. This means that there is no individual physical location where it can be found. Instead, it is pillared by datacentres located in multiple areas across a country, or even around the world. A datacentre is a physical location containing the hardware required to support a cloud.

The most common type of cloud is a public cloud, which is built and maintained by providers who offer customers access to it. Benefits of Cloud Migration

There are many benefits to migrating to the cloud. So many, in fact, that it would take a while to list and describe them all. But here are 7 benefits that any business would be happy to see.

1. Simplifies Your IT

It could well be possible that you are already using some form of cloud service in your organization. Nowadays, many businesses are. The trouble is that they are also still using on-premise hardware as part of their IT infrastructure; not to mention legacy software and systems. This patchwork of technologies can be hard to manage holistically; even worse, it could make data governance and security hard to manage effectively. By migrating your entire IT infrastructure to the cloud, you can consolidate all of your workloads and processes, making it much more secure, and much easier to deal with.

2. Ensures Disaster Recovery

In the event of a disaster, you had better hope that none of your critical infrastructures is damaged – which is always a risk when you have on-premise servers containing crucial company data. Hosting all of your data and workloads in the cloud means that no physical disaster can affect them. You could also use the cloud to backup data offsite so that if a disaster does cause your data to be affected, you can use your backup to recover it.

3. Optimizes Remote Working

As we all know now, remote working is normalized in many industries and organizations. If you have staff that is working remotely in your organization, you’ll want to make sure that there are no barriers or obstacles for them to get their work done. The cloud is a great way to ensure this. Many modern solutions for communication and collaboration are cloud-based. For instance, unified communications technology uses the cloud to consolidate all channels of communication – including cloud telephony, videoconferencing, instant messaging, and emails – into a single platform, making it much easier to reach users remotely. Using the cloud to host files and data also means employees can access that data from anywhere, which is essential for remote workers. These are just a few of the ways the cloud supports remote work, but there are many more.

4. Makes Software Development Easier

Nowadays, being able to develop your own software solutions to use internally, or even to support the services you provide to customers, is a huge advantage in business. The cloud makes developing software much easier than it ever used to be. For instance, Platform as a Service (PaaS) is one of the most popular types of cloud service. It is aimed at developers and DevOps engineers because it helps streamline and shorten the software development lifecycle.

5. Future Proofs Your Infrastructure

Ask any IT support company, and they will tell you that the sector is constantly changing. New solutions start to trend every year, and with how reliant we are becoming on technology, failing to adopt new tech can cause a business to fall behind the competition drastically. Fortunately, most of the new technologies that are trending are linked, in one way or another, to cloud computing. This means that if your organization’s infrastructure is cloud-based, it will be much easier for you to integrate new and trending technologies.
